CHICAGO (WBBM NEWSRADIO) - Bond was withheld from a North Side man after he allegedly falsified a police report regarding a shooting incident involving himself and a 3-year-old boy.

23-year-old Michael Howard-Owens appeared in court Wednesday for falsifying a police report along with three other felonies, the Chicago police said.


Howard-Owens and a 3-year-old boy were shot and wounded last Sunday afternoon in Englewood, at 66th and Stewart. The man initially told police an unknown suspect advanced toward him and him in the leg.

Police later learned Howard-Owens was "handling" a gun when it when accidently went off, striking him in the leg and the 3-year-old boy in the right foot, a department spokesperson said.

The boy was transported to Comer Children's Hospital in fair condition, while Howard-Owens was sent to Thorek Hospital in good condition.

Howard-Owens' next court appearance will be January 25.
